Re: Oil pan gasket (93egsedan)
take off exhast, undo pan, reseal it with new gasket ( i always put a dap of Honda RTV on each corner.
Make sure on the oil pan itself you clean it off REALLY good, and on the studs make sure the little O looking rings didn't come off the oilpan and stick there, if they did your leak won't go away

Re: (93egsedan)
u hasve to take off your header or yolu cant access two or three of the bolts
also the flywheel cover
which is another 4 bolts that is cover by the flywheel cover

Re: (93egsedan)
yep
should be two 17bolt and 2 12mm bolt and 2 10bolt holding hte flywheel cover
its a big black cover on the tranny next ot the oil pan
